Across the industry, companies are undertaking complex, multi-component, multi-line core system implementations involving policy administration systems (PAS), PAS suites, or policy and billing or claims. Such implementations are typically intricate, high-stake endeavors that can consume substantial enterprise resources and demand unwavering attention.

This report highlights prevalent trends, strategic approaches, challenges, industry best practices, and valuable lessons garnered from core transformation initiatives and provides insightful metrics related to estimated project costs, durations, and resource allocations, enabling insurers to benchmark their initiatives against industry norms. It is based on interviews with 15 midsize and large P/C insurers that have implemented core systems in the past five years.
